Butyrimidic Acid Ethyl Ester is a versatile organic ester compound with significant utility as a key synthetic intermediate in advanced chemical manufacturing. Its primary value lies in its reactive functional groups, which enable the construction of complex molecules for high-value applications. This product is essential for research and development laboratories, pharmaceutical synthesis, and the production of specialty agrochemicals and fine chemicals.

Application

  • Pharmaceutical Intermediate: A crucial building block in the synthesis of active pharmaceutical ingredients (APIs) and novel drug candidates.
  • Agrochemical Synthesis: Used in the production of advanced herbicides, fungicides, and plant growth regulators.
  • Fine Chemical Production: Serves as a precursor for dyes, pigments, flavors, and fragrances.
  • Polymer Chemistry: Acts as a monomer or cross-linking agent in the development of specialty polymers and resins.
  • Organic Synthesis Research: A valuable reagent for academic and industrial R&D in constructing complex organic frameworks.
  • Chemical Derivatization: Employed to modify other compounds, enhancing their solubility, stability, or biological activity.

Basic Information

Product Name Butyrimidic Acid Ethyl Ester
CAS No. 998-97-0
Molecular Formula C6H11NO2
Molecular Weight 129.16 g/mol
Synonyms Ethyl Butyrimidate; Butanimidic Acid, Ethyl Ester; Ethyl Butanimidate; NSC 406122; Butyrimidic Acid Ethyl Ester; Ethyl Butyrimidoate; Butyrimidic Acid Ethyl Ester (CAS 998-97-0)
EINECS 213-637-7
